Bio

Heesung Ahn is an attorney at Kim & Chang and is actively involved in the firm’s Real Estate Practice and Mergers & Acquisitions Practice. He specializes in real estate, mergers and acquisitions, construction, private equity investment, corporate governance and the distribution industry. 

Since joining Kim & Chang in 2013, Mr. Ahn has represented and advised both overseas and domestic clients, including multinational corporations, PEFs, venture capitals, asset management companies, financial institutions, and strategic and financial investors, in cross-border and domestic transactions. He has extensive experience and expertise in structuring, negotiating and implementing complex and high-profile transactions. 

Prior to joining Kim & Chang, Mr. Ahn worked as a judge advocate in the Republic of Korea Army after his graduation from the Judicial Research and Training Institute of the Supreme Court of Korea in 2010. He received his LL.B. from Seoul National University College of Law in 2007.
